5 years ago[llvm-objcopy] Don't change permissions of non-regular output files
Fangrui Song [Thu, 11 Jul 2019 10:17:59 +0000 (10:17 +0000)]
[llvm-objcopy] Don't change permissions of non-regular output files

There is currently an EPERM error when a regular user executes `llvm-objcopy a.o /dev/null`.
Worse, root can even change the mode bits of /dev/null.

Fix it by checking if the output file is special.

A new overload of llvm::sys::fs::setPermissions with FD as the parameter
is added. Users should provide `perm & ~umask` as the parameter if they
intend to respect umask.

The existing overload of llvm::sys::fs::setPermissions may be deleted if
we can find an implementation of fchmod() on Windows. fchmod() is
usually better than chmod() because it saves syscalls and can avoid race
condition.

5 years ago[X86] -fno-plt: use GOT __tls_get_addr only if GOTPCRELX is enabled
Fangrui Song [Thu, 11 Jul 2019 10:10:09 +0000 (10:10 +0000)]
[X86] -fno-plt: use GOT __tls_get_addr only if GOTPCRELX is enabled

Summary:
As of binutils 2.32, ld has a bogus TLS relaxation error when the GD/LD
code sequence using R_X86_64_GOTPCREL (instead of R_X86_64_GOTPCRELX) is
attempted to be relaxed to IE/LE (binutils PR24784). gold and lld are good.

In gcc/config/i386/i386.md, there is a configure-time check of as/ld
support and the GOT relaxation will not be used if as/ld doesn't support
it:

    if (flag_plt || !HAVE_AS_IX86_TLS_GET_ADDR_GOT)
      return "call\t%P2";
    return "call\t{*%p2@GOT(%1)|[DWORD PTR %p2@GOT[%1]]}";

In clang, -DENABLE_X86_RELAX_RELOCATIONS=OFF is the default. The ld.bfd
bogus error can be reproduced with:

    thread_local int a;
    int main() { return a; }

clang -fno-plt -fpic a.cc -fuse-ld=bfd

GOTPCRELX gained relative good support in 2016, which is considered
relatively new.  It is even difficult to conditionally default to
-DENABLE_X86_RELAX_RELOCATIONS=ON due to cross compilation reasons. So
work around the ld.bfd bug by only using GOT when GOTPCRELX is enabled.

5 years ago[ARM] Remove nonexistent unsigned forms of MVE VQDMLAH.
Simon Tatham [Thu, 11 Jul 2019 09:52:15 +0000 (09:52 +0000)]
[ARM] Remove nonexistent unsigned forms of MVE VQDMLAH.

The VQDMLAH.U8, VQDMLAH.U16 and VQDMLAH.U32 instructions don't
actually exist: the Armv8.1-M architecture spec only lists signed
forms of that instruction. The unsigned ones were added in error: they
existed in an early draft of the spec, but they were removed before
the public version, and we missed that particular spec change.

Also affects the variant forms VQDMLASH, VQRDMLAH and VQRDMLASH.

5 years ago[X86] Don't convert 8 or 16 bit ADDs to LEAs on Atom in FixupLEAPass.
Craig Topper [Thu, 11 Jul 2019 01:01:39 +0000 (01:01 +0000)]
[X86] Don't convert 8 or 16 bit ADDs to LEAs on Atom in FixupLEAPass.

We use the functions that convert to three address to do the
conversion, but changing an 8 or 16 bit will cause it to create
a virtual register. This can't be done after register allocation
where this pass runs.

I've switched the pass completely to a white list of instructions
that can be converted to LEA instead of a blacklist that was
incorrect. This will avoid surprises if we enhance the three
address conversion function to include additional instructions
in the future.

Fixes PR42565.
